Poured concrete piers are useful in many soil ailments and should resemble straightforward cylinders or be made with a bell condition at the bottom to supply enhanced assist.

Areas of Oklahoma, which includes Tulsa and Oklahoma City, even have soil with high clay written content. The truth is the Grime is really pink in lots of spots because There exists a great deal clay. To generate the trouble even worse, Oklahoma normally activities Severe drought (bear in mind Studying about the Dust Bowl?) that dries out the soil, making it deal and draw back from foundations.
